While making the call sheet for the photos of our March cover story starring the three actors of ROMA, I decided to interview Marina de Tavira. Since everyone turned their eyes towards them, I have followed Marina’s behavior in interviews, on TV shows, on red carpets, and she is one of the people that intrigues me the most. I understand and I am very moved by the journey of Yalitza and her sudden jump to fame, but Marina – who has been acting for twenty years – is a more subtle presence: she serves as a perfect complement, and as a translator and as a support. On many occasions he does the work of editor of the words of Yalitza and at the same time she is enjoying her own journey. I tried to get to know her a little more through a conversation that, like most of my conversations, started with clothes.
